Can Hamster Kombat Survive the $HMSTR Token Airdrop Delay?

The recent delay in the $HMSTR token airdrop for Hamster Kombat, a popular Telegram-based clicker game, has had a considerable impact on its player base. Originally scheduled for late July, the $HMSTR token distribution faced unexpected postponements due to various technical issues, casting uncertainty over the game’s future and causing unease among the players. This turn of events has triggered a significant decrease in active users, with the numbers plummeting from 155 million to 87 million in just a week, marking a 44% drop.

Understanding the $HMSTR Token Airdrop Delay

Technical Difficulties and User Base Challenges

Hamster Kombat’s developers attributed the delay in the $HMSTR token airdrop to multifaceted technical difficulties, combined with the challenges posed by an enormous user base approaching 300 million. Distributing tokens at this scale requires robust and flawless systems, which evidently faced setbacks. Issues with the distribution systems and smart contracts on the Ton blockchain contributed significantly to the postponement, highlighting the complexities of integrating financial systems into gaming platforms.

Developers must ensure that the technical frameworks are foolproof to maintain user trust, particularly when financial assets are involved. In this scenario, it appears multiple hurdles, including unfavorable market conditions and potential internal disagreements, exacerbated the delays. Additionally, developers hinted at concerns over cryptocurrency regulations, which further complicated the timely distribution of the $HMSTR tokens. The intermeshing of these factors underscores the intricate nature of blockchain-based gaming elements.

Playground Feature and Player Anxiety

In an attempt to mitigate player dissatisfaction, Hamster Kombat introduced a new feature called the Playground. This feature was designed to enhance user engagement and provide an interactive space for players. However, despite the initial excitement surrounding this update, it inadvertently intensified player anxiety. Many players feared that failing to engage with the Playground could result in missing out on the anticipated token distribution, further fueling gamer frustration.

The introduction of new features in lieu of the delayed token drop emphasizes the developers’ attempts to maintain user interest, though it appears to have had mixed results. While the Playground offers novel gameplay opportunities, players are more focused on the delayed $HMSTR tokens. This dichotomy highlights the challenge developers face in balancing new content introductions with meeting core user expectations. Trust, once lost, can be difficult to regain, and the developers’ ability to navigate this crisis is pivotal for Hamster Kombat’s future.
